1. Creed Aventus: The King of Compliments
Aventus tops my list as the best smelling Creed fragrance—its explosive pineapple, blackcurrant, and birch create a fruity-smoky masterpiece that’s fresh yet masculine [web:5][web:16]. On my skin, it opens vibrant with apple and bergamot, transitions to patchouli and jasmine, and dries to a musky oakmoss base that lingers 8-10 hours [web:16]. Perfect for any occasion, it garners endless compliments, evoking success and confidence.

2. Creed Green Irish Tweed: Timeless Elegance
Green Irish Tweed smells like a fresh Irish meadow—lemon verbena and iris blend into violet leaves and sandalwood for a clean, green sophistication [web:8][web:27]. It lasts 6-8 hours with moderate projection, ideal for spring/summer office wear or dates [web:27]. I’ve received more “you smell amazing” comments wearing this than almost any other.

3. Creed Silver Mountain Water: Crisp Alpine Freshness
This unisex gem captures alpine air with bergamot, blackcurrant, and green tea over musky sandalwood—refreshing without being aquatic [web:5][web:22]. It performs for 7-9 hours, shining in warm weather or gym sessions. Its metallic bottle matches the sparkling scent perfectly.

4. Creed Virgin Island Water: Tropical Paradise
Virgin Island Water transports me to the Caribbean with lime, coconut, and white rum, accented by jasmine and hibiscus—creamy, vacation-like bliss [web:33][web:35]. Longevity hits 6-8 hours, best for beach days or parties. It’s my go-to for evoking joy and relaxation.

5. Creed Millesime Imperial: Salty Citrus Luxury
Millesime Imperial offers regal melon, iris, and marine notes with salt and musk—fruity, salty elegance like a seaside feast [web:36]. It lasts 5-7 hours, versatile for day-to-night. The gold bottle screams opulence.
